Summary:
In the first chapter were introduced to who I assume is our scrappy little heroine, 16 year old Katniss Everdeen. Katniss explains how she basically lives in a coal filled dirt hole called The Seam, and how pretty much everyone is really, really hungry all of the time. Were also introduced to Katniss apparently negligent mother and her allegedly adorable 12 year old little sister Prim. We also discover that poor Katniss father was blown apart in a coal mining accident when she was just a little girl, but not before teaching her how to hunt and making her some sweet bows to shoot dogs with. Awe yeah. But I guess weapons of any kind are frowned upon by the government, so she has to be secretive with her animal slaughtering and selling for sweet profit.
Additionally, we meet Gale, an 18 year old guy that Katniss calls her best friend. Gale is a girls name.
At the end of the chapter, the whole population of The Seam gathers in the town square to hear who will be playing in The Hunger Games. The Games are a Battle Royale type tournament held once a year in which one boy and one girl, ages 12-18, from each of the 12 Districts is selected at random to participate. They all kill each other until only one is left; the winner being showered with food and riches for I guess the rest of their life? In addition, the winning District also receives very much needed governmental aide in the form of food and goods. And guess who is selected? Why Katniss Everdeen of course! No. Wait. Thats not true. Its Prim.
Thoughts:
Only 20 pages in, but Im digging this so far. Katniss seems like a bad ass already, so I hope that continues on. Whats up with the parents in this place? Katniss and Gale both talk about how theyre pretty much the only ones providing for their families. Katniss also mentions how she used to rage at her mom for letting she and her sister basically waste away to skin and bones. I dont know if this point will ever be addressed, but I just found it kind of odd.
I really like how the drawing for the Games was set up. Rather than just having it be a straight lottery each year where 1 person = 1 slip, an additional slip with your name is added every year older you get. So when youre 12, one slip with your name on it is in the pot. 13 = 2 slips. 14 = 3 slips, etc. And the slips are cumulative, so instead of resetting each year, the number is just added to your previous total. So really when youre 13, youve got 3 slips. 14 you have 6 slips, and so on. And if that wasnt bad enough, youre allowed to add additional slips for yourself in exchange for a years worth of meager rations, and you can add one slip per person. So at this point at 16, Katniss has like 40+ slips in the drawing. Gale has like 60+. This also means people with enough money to feed themselves automatically have less of a chance of being called, since they dont need to put in the extra tickets. I thought it was a pretty interesting take on just a simple lottery system.
